First, know which category you are buying
“AI SEO tool” now describes at least four different products. Traditional suites such as Semrush, Ahrefs, and SE Ranking start with keywords, rankings, technical audits, and links, then add AI visibility. Content platforms such as Surfer, Frase, Clearscope, and MarketMuse help teams research, create, optimize, and maintain pages.
AI visibility platforms such as Profound, AthenaHQ, Goodie, OtterlyAI, and Outrigger monitor how models mention and cite a brand. The meaningful distinction is what happens next. A monitor tells you that a competitor is winning; an execution platform helps close the underlying content, citation, entity, review, and authority gaps.

How to choose an AI SEO platform
1. Start with the job, not the feature count
Choose a conventional suite if the team still lacks keyword, crawling, backlink, and rank-tracking infrastructure. Choose a content platform if the bottleneck is producing and refreshing good pages. Choose an AI visibility platform if leadership is asking why competitors appear in AI answers. Choose an execution platform when you already know the gap and need a repeatable way to close it.
2. Inspect model, prompt, country, and refresh limits
A low price can represent 15 prompts on four engines or hundreds of prompts across regions and models. Compare the plan you would actually use, including daily versus weekly refreshes, workspaces, historical data, API access, seats, and add-ons. Our AI visibility tools comparison goes deeper on the measurement layer.
3. Ask what happens after the dashboard
A visibility score has no business value by itself. The tool should reveal the prompts, sources, content, entities, reviews, or authority signals causing the gap—and give the team a realistic next action. If execution still requires three additional products and a spreadsheet, include those costs in the decision.

What is an AI SEO tool?
An AI SEO tool helps a brand improve discovery in Google search, AI Overviews, AI Mode, ChatGPT, Perplexity, Gemini, Claude, or similar answer engines. Depending on the product, that can include keyword and prompt research, content optimization, technical auditing, AI mention tracking, citation analysis, entity consistency, digital PR, reviews, and reporting.

Do I need both a traditional SEO tool and an AI visibility tool?
Often, yes. Traditional SEO platforms are still best for keyword demand, crawling, backlinks, rank tracking, and Google performance. AI visibility platforms add prompt-level mentions, citations, sentiment, share of model, and the signals that influence recommendations. A combined suite can cover both, or a specialist AI SEO platform can sit beside your existing SEO stack.
What is the difference between AI SEO, AEO, and GEO?
AI SEO is the broad umbrella for improving visibility across conventional and AI-powered search. Answer engine optimization, or AEO, focuses on being selected in direct answers. Generative engine optimization, or GEO, focuses on being mentioned, cited, and accurately represented by generative systems. In practice, the workflows overlap heavily.
